Gregg Sneddon has been involved in the financial services industry since April 1996. An ex high school mathematics teacher, Sneddon and a business partner set up their own financial planning practice, MacConnell Sneddon Personal Wealth Management cc, in March 2000. They now have a client base with just under R500 million in assets under management.
Sneddon served as Chairman of the Western Cape Chapter of the Financial Planning Institute from 2001 to 2006. During this time he also sat on the national board of the FPI, and hold the following qualifications:
- BSc (Hons) degree as well as the Higher Diploma in Education from UCT.
- the Post Graduate Diploma in Financial Planning from UOFS and is a Certified Financial Planner ®
- passed the Registered Person Exams through the South African Institute of Financial Markets (SAIFM).
- successfully completion of various other courses in Investments and Taxation through the Institute of Bankers and UCT and is in the process of applying for membership to the South African Institute of Tax Practitioners.
